共用方式為


phoneDevSpecific 函式 (tapi.h)

phoneDevSpecific 函式可用來作為一般擴充機制,讓電話語音 API 實作提供其他 TAPI 函式中未描述的功能。 這些擴充功能的意義是裝置特定的。

語法

LONG phoneDevSpecific(
  HPHONE hPhone,
  LPVOID lpParams,
  DWORD  dwSize
);

參數

hPhone

手機裝置的句柄。

lpParams

用來保存參數區塊之內存區域的指標。 其解譯是裝置特定的。 TAPI 對服務提供者或從服務提供者傳遞參數區塊的內容會保持不變。

dwSize

參數區塊區域的大小,以位元組為單位。

傳回值

如果函式是以異步方式完成,則傳回正要求標識碼,如果發生錯誤,則傳回負錯誤號碼。 如果函式成功,則對應PHONE_REPLY訊息的 dwParam2 參數為零,如果發生錯誤,則為負錯誤號碼。 可能的傳回值為:

PHONEERR_INVALPHONEHANDLE、PHONEERR_NOMEM、PHONEERR_INVALPOINTER、PHONEERR_RESOURCEUNAVAIL、PHONEERR_OPERATIONUNAVAIL、PHONEERR_UNINITIALIZED PHONEERR_OPERATIONFAILED。

其他傳回值是裝置特定的值。

備註

這項作業提供泛型參數配置檔。 參數區塊的解譯是裝置特定的。 裝置專屬的指示和回復應該使用 PHONE_DEVSPECIFIC 訊息。

服務提供者可以藉由定義參數來搭配這項作業使用,以提供裝置特定函式的存取權。 想要使用這些裝置特定擴充功能的應用程式,應該參閱裝置特定的 (廠商特定) 檔,以描述所定義的擴充功能。 一般而言,依賴這些裝置特定擴充功能的應用程式無法移植到其他服務提供者環境。

規格需求

需求
目標平台 Windows
標頭 tapi.h
程式庫 Tapi32.lib
Dll Tapi32.dll

另請參閱

擴充電話語音服務參考

PHONE_DEVSPECIFIC

PHONE_REPLY

TAPI 2.2 參考概觀